    I picked up a really cool old shelf and I was hoping someone may have come across this problem before an maybe offer a little advice. A few of the poles are cloudy like cracked looking. Is there any hope of help fix something like this. I read somewhere on the internet that you could use a torch but I don't think I would trust myself with one. I would probably just end up melting it. It's kind of a valuable or I wouldn't even mess with it. Any ideas ? TIA

    Here to suggest this excellent product - I have used it for years and will do the job on scratches - even works wonders on eyeglass lenses that are scratched, as well as lenses that have that awful glare resistant coating which always seems to break down.

    I use Novus when I find reverse carved lucite pins that are all scratched up, it smoothes them right out :)
